Open Doesn't Mean Free

“Open source” is printed on the download button — what you almost always get is “open weights”. What you may do with it is decided by the licence, and in 2026 that licence reached the mid-sized business: rights lapse above 20 million in revenue, not 700 million users. Some clauses shut EU companies out entirely — and don’t even appear in the licence file.
